Cerca
Heus ací els resultats de la cerca.
Noms de pàgina coincidents:
Resultats de text complet:
- .git* - .gitattributes @tech:git:dotfiles
- = .git* - .gitattributes indica la naturaleza de cierto tipos de archivos para optimizar el control de cambios. <code>*.tgz binary code/*.zip binary</code> * ''diff'':Le indica a Git cómo comparar dos versiones del archivo. * Sin esto, Git intentaría comparar
- git tips
- t push origin :<old_name> # elimina la rama vieja del remoto! </code> <code bash mover rama, trayendo... s commits que se hayan realizado > git ck -b rama_destino git cherry-pick <commit1>..<commit2> # commi... uir commit1 en el movimiento git push origin rama_destino # envíamos los cambios git push origin :rama... al colocada </code> <code bash traer los cambios de rama develop a la actual> git pull --rebase origi
- git, sacar archivos del indice git (.gitignore) @tech:git:dotfiles
- = git, sacar archivos del indice git (.gitignore) Gemini dixit: <markdown> Esa es una excelente pregun... que Git ya conoce y ha indexado. ### ✅ Solución: Dejar de rastrear los ficheros Para que Git deje de rastrear los ficheros que están ahora ignorados por `.git
- git FETCH
- spuesta corta es: **no recibirás una notificación de sistema** (como un mensaje emergente o un aviso s... se a la ventana para ver si ha llegado el correo: descargas la información sobre lo que hay en el serv... fetch` Si hay cambios en el servidor, la salida de la terminal se verá algo así: ```bash remote: En... nterpretar esto? * **Si hay salida parecida a la de arriba:** Significa que se han descargado nuevos
- .git*
- "%C(yellow)%h%Cred%d\\ %Creset%s%Cblue\\ [%cn]" --decorate --numstat lg = log --oneline --decorate --graph ls = log --pretty=format:"%C(yellow)%h%Cred%d\\ %Creset%s%Cblue\\ [%cn]" --decorate alias = ! git config --get-regexp ^... -m cp = cherry-pick amend = commit --amend -m dev = !git checkout dev && git pull origin dev stag
- git MERGE
- fusión a 3 bandas entre los dos últimos commits de las dos ramas y el ancestro común == 2 maneras de mostrar/trabajar: * ''no-ff'' -> no fastforward : nanera de trabajar por defecto de la mayoría de los repositorios, se muestran las ramas creadas con sus propios
- git filter-repo
- po''). == aplicar - **Clona una copia limpia** del repositorio original (por seguridad, no trabajes... separar:<code bash> git filter-repo --path nombre-del-directorio/ </code> * **¿Qué hace esto?** Bo... lo que no esté en esa carpeta, mueve el contenido de la carpeta a la raíz del repositorio y reescribe todo el historial para que parezca que los demás arc
- git LFS
- o se especifica --local, afecta a todos los repos de la sesión, con --local solo al actual</code> * ... s track "<pattern>" # puede ser directorio o tipo de archivo (entre comillas)</code> * se realizan... [[tech:git:dotfiles:gitattributes]] == migración de repositorios Este es un problema muy común tras u... tienes ahora en Gitea son los Pointers (archivos de texto de ~3 líneas con el hash sha256), pero el a
- git STASH
- = añadir * ''git stash push'' : guarda ficheros de *staged area* * ''git stash save [-u | %%--%%... ] "<message>"'' : guarda en el stash los ficheros del *working copy* == listar * ''git stash list''... tash show stash@{indice}'' : muestra los ficheros del stash == recuperar * ''git stash pop'' : apli... n los ficheros guardados anteriormente y los saca del stash * ''git stash apply stash@{indice}'' :
- git submodulos
- sive -j8 <url-git> # -j8 solo disponible a partir de la 2.8</code> <code bash; v2.8->git clone --recur... submodule add <URL-REPO-GIT> <path></code> * después de añadir el submódulo, se procede como un commit normal * inicializar submódulo : <code bash>... lo : <code bash>git submodule update</code> * después de esto, el repositorio que configura el sub
- git "rejected"
- g>git}} Cuando has olvidado hacer un "pull" antes de hacer tu "push" == manual - deshacer el commit realizado y dejarlo en el stage:<code bash>git reset --soft HEAD~1</code> - guardar... e bash>git stash</code> - recuperar los cambios del remoto:<code bash>git pull</code> - recuperar
- git: migrar repositorio
- t> - crear un repositorio vacío en el proveedor de destino - clonar el repositorio que queremos cambiar de proveedor<code bash>git clone...</code> - cambiar el origen del repositorio<code bash>git remote set-url origin
- git REVERT
- REVERT {{tag>git comando}} revierte los cambios de un commit haciendo otro commit * ''git revert <... ommit>'' * ''-e'' : permite editar el mensaje de commit (acción por defecto en línea de comando) * ''%%--no-edit%%'' : lo contrario * ''git revert <commit>..<commit>'
- git config
- ior al HEAD * HEAD@{1.month} * - (guión) : te devuelve a la rama que acabas de dejar == config * ubicación: * system : /etc/gitconfig [--system] * global : ~/.gitconfig ... '$(which vim)'%%"'' : asignar VIM como editor por defecto * ''git config credential.helper store'' :
- git DIFF
- = git DIFF {{tag>git comando}} /via: [[https://devconnected.com/how-to-compare-two-git-branches/]] ==... nch2</code> * muestra diferencias entre el HEAD de una rama y el ancestro común de la otra (3 puntos):<code bash>git diff branch1...branch2</code> == d... nformación:<code bash>git log --oneline --graph --decorate --abbrev-commit branch1..branch2</code> ==